EtheRAM is a control system which permits, with just a computer, the control and monitoring
of an installed group of Power Amps, connected to a standard EtherNet LAN (local area network).
The system can be used to switch-on remotely the amplifiers as well as to control their output
levels, it can also be used as a monitoring system for all the Amps parameters. Finally, it can be
used as a diagnosis tool to visualize the status of any acoustic system connected to the Amps.

S Series Input Module Options
Standard Signal Inputs Module: The S Series amps are equipped
as standard with twin Neutrik
®
XLR, doubled by two other XLR
connectors for linking purposes. In the 4 Channel models an XLR
input per channel is provided with the signal linking facility.
DSP Module: Digital Signal Processor fully programmable through an
USB port. These are the Processor's main characteristics:
• Four Inputs/Four Outputs or Two In/Two Out free route configurable.
• 24 bits/192 kHz 256x Oversampling Converters.
• Output Delay: 0 to 7.1 meters (20.69ms) per channel.
• Crossovers: Up to 48dB/oct Butterworth, Linkwitz-Riley and Bessel.
• EQ: 9 filters per channel (Parametric, Shelving, LP, HP, BP, SB).
• Gain, Mute and Phase inversion per channel.
• RMS Power and Peak Voltage output limiter per channel.
• Real Time operation from USB or front pannel configuration.
Analog Processor Module: permits a very easy, user-friendly signal
processing to enable the amp to set up a bi-amp system without any
other outboard device. These are the Processor's main characteristics:
• 2-way stereo crossover (Bi-amp mono or Bridged sub output modes)
• 24dB/oct Linkwitz-Riley configurable crossover (90, 100 o 120Hz)
• Adjustable attenuation in the High-pass outputs (-3, -6 or -9dB)
• Adjustable Limiter, relative to Max. Output (-3, -6 or -9dB)
EtheRAM Control Module: permits the control and monitoring of an
installed group of Power Amps, connected to a standard EtherNet LAN
using the onboard Datacom port via a Neutrik
®
RJ-45 connector. Also,
it has a general purpose input and output (GPIO) connector to interfa-
ce with third party controllers like an alarm system. It permits to control
the turn on and to report the operating status.
Ethernet Audio Transport: digital audio network interface
module which permits the reception of audio signal through an
Ethernet network. The network`s own external control system
permits signal routing to any of the amp's channels. Two diffe-
rent versions for CobraNet
TM
or EtherSound
TM
protocols.
AES/EBU Digital Input: Input for digital audio signal for
AES/EBU (AES3) standard via Neutrik
®
XLR, (Extra Link XLR
connector fitted). Its Sample Rate Converter permits 16 or 24
bits resolution operation at 32 to 48 KHz Sample Rate.
